Stars, Dunk part ways midway through BBL|10 – cricket.com.au
Ben Dunk to pursue other opportunities overseas after departing the Stars with one-and-a-half years left to run on his contract
The Melbourne Stars have taken the unusual step of parting ways with batter Ben Dunk midway through the KFC BBL|10 season.
The Stars released a statement this afternoon announcing the ‘mutually agreed’ decision to release Dunk from his contract that was due to expire at the end of next season.
The 33-year-old informed teammates of his decision today before returning home to Hobart.
